On 12 September 2021, SiLA (Siberian Light Aviation) flight 51, from Irkutsk to Kazachinskoye and operated by Let 410 RA-67042 (msn 2916), was destroyed when it impacted trees at the cliff of an island in the middle of the Kirenga River. The crash site was about 4,000 metres short of the runway of its destination.

There were two pilots and fourteen passengers onboard, of which the First Officer and three passengers were killed, four passengers were able to free themselves and eight passengers were freed from the wreckage by emergency services.

SiLA reported the aircraft was on its second approach in heavy fog when it disappeared from radar.
